Singleness

Pronunciation: /ˈsɪŋɡəɫˈnɛs/

Singleness (noun)

  1. The state of not being married or in a long-term romantic relationship.
  2. The quality of focusing on one main goal or idea without being distracted.
  3. The quality of being simple, without extra parts or complicated details.

Examples

  • Her singleness ended when she got married.
  • His singleness made him focus on work.
